The Four Pillars
Year-Round Strength Development
Hybrid in-season/off-season programming focusing on arm care, mobility, explosive strength & power development, speed, agility, and rotational power.
Off-season programming focusing heavily on arm care, mobility, max strength & power development, plus linear speed and lateral quickness.
In-season programming focusing heavily on mobility, arm care, injury prevention, and rotational power.
Hybrid programming focused on building 'work capacity,' setting 'the base,' and establishing strength & performance volume for the following training season.

Most sessions run 45–75 minutes depending on the phase of training and the athlete's level. During the off-season, athletes typically train 3 days per week. During the season, we scale back to 2–3 days depending on your schedule to complement your game and practice load without adding unnecessary fatigue. The program is designed to fit around baseball — not compete with it.
Most athletes notice improvements in energy, movement quality, and body awareness within the first 2–4 weeks. Measurable gains in strength, speed, and on-field performance typically show up in the 6–12 week range — which is exactly why each phase of our program is built in 12-week blocks. The athletes who commit to the full year-round system see the most dramatic long-term results.
Yes — and you should. Travel ball is one of the most physically demanding stretches of the year, and athletes who stop training completely during that period often show up to the fall in worse shape than when they left. Our Summer phase is specifically designed for the travel ball athlete — focused on maintaining strength, protecting the arm, and managing workload so you stay healthy and perform at your best all summer long.
Yes — the research is clear on this. Athletes who maintain strength training during the season are less likely to get injured, maintain their velocity and bat speed deeper into the year, and recover faster between games. The key is programming it correctly. Our in-season phases are intentionally lower in volume and higher in quality — designed to maintain everything you built in the off-season without adding stress on top of your game schedule.
